<strong>Benefits</strong> <strong>and</strong> Limitations Specific to <strong>the</strong> Research Methods Course<br />
<strong>Benefits</strong> Limitations<br />
Access <strong>and</strong> Flexibility<br />
• Access to an OISE/UT degree was<br />
increased.<br />
Teaching <strong>and</strong> Learning Functions<br />
• Course objectives were meaningful <strong>and</strong><br />
<strong>the</strong>re was a “good fit” between<br />
objectives, content, <strong>and</strong> assignments.<br />
• Course materials were relevant <strong>and</strong> well<br />
organized.<br />
• Students had access to <strong>the</strong> combined<br />
experience <strong>of</strong> two instructors.<br />
• Students thought <strong>the</strong> course was worth<br />
<strong>the</strong> time dem<strong>and</strong>s involved.<br />
Interaction <strong>and</strong> User Friendliness<br />
• Interaction with <strong>the</strong> instructors <strong>and</strong><br />
students was relevant to <strong>the</strong> students’<br />
learning experience.<br />
• Instructors were quick to respond to<br />
student comments/questions.<br />
• Instructor feedback was useful <strong>and</strong><br />
individualized.<br />
Organization<br />
• One <strong>of</strong> <strong>the</strong> instructors created a “guide to<br />
<strong>the</strong> technology” for this course which<br />
students found useful.<br />
• OISE/UT’s electronic library system<br />
worked well although <strong>the</strong> majority <strong>of</strong><br />
students still preferred to do <strong>the</strong>ir own<br />
leg work in a local library.<br />
• The bookstore h<strong>and</strong>led distance orders<br />
well.<br />
Speed<br />
• WebCSILE is a lot faster than Parti<br />
(s<strong>of</strong>tware previously used for this<br />
course).<br />
• Increased organization in course discussions<br />
would be helpful to <strong>the</strong> learning process –<br />
i.e. organization <strong>and</strong> inclusion <strong>of</strong> all<br />
relevant discussion topics.<br />
• Additional resources beyond <strong>the</strong> textbook<br />
would be beneficial.<br />
• Several students required more feedback at<br />
regular intervals.<br />
• The speed <strong>of</strong> WebCSILE could be<br />
improved.<br />
• There was a delay with <strong>the</strong> old technology<br />
<strong>of</strong> print – <strong>the</strong> textbook was delayed due to<br />
<strong>the</strong> publisher not being well known.<br />
